Greetings from the Victory Heights Association (VHA). It is occasionally starting to feel like spring on the Peninsula. We had quite a bit less snow than normal and endured several very cold spells this winter. This led to frost going deeper than usual, causing several residents to have problems with frozen septic systems and water lines. The weather was good for fisherman, however, due to thick ice and limited snow they were able to drive cars and pickups all over the lake to their favorite fishing spots.
